Output 8d5f7e70624c8c3559dd62534e3b3c1591398f83d06bfc1bcf62d14c71faef03:0

value
690733
script pubkey
OP_0 OP_PUSHBYTES_20 666f3f6b0666c5e6b61a76b9c1082177dbd5f606
address
bc1qvehn76cxvmz7dds6w6uuzzppwldatasx32zukg
transaction
8d5f7e70624c8c3559dd62534e3b3c1591398f83d06bfc1bcf62d14c71faef03
confirmations
138932
spent
true